ACLJ Files Brief Challenging Court Decision Allowing Antisemitism on Campus
|
yesterdayThe ACLJ has filed a critical amicus brief following the First Circuit Court of Appeals’ troubling decision in Stand WithUs Center for Legal Justice v. MIT. This decision severely undermines Jewish students’ protections under Title VI, offering colleges and universities a blueprint to evade responsibility for harassment and discrimination by recasting it as “political speech.” The ACLJ is urging the First Circuit to rehear the case and carefully . . .
